Transaction 674ec243b7ab5d3f29bfe240c42dc3601e29d53225f5166a9607a9f986e563b0
1 Input
1 Output
-
674ec243b7ab5d3f29bfe240c42dc3601e29d53225f5166a9607a9f986e563b0:0
- value
- 5606636
- script pubkey
- OP_0 OP_PUSHBYTES_20 39e9d0a76efe51e6a3f6ee14a3804194a967f906
- address
- bc1q885apfmwleg7dglkac228qzpjj5k07gxs2tunt